Understanding the OraQuick HIV Test

OraQuick is a rapid diagnostic tool designed to detect antibodies to HIV-1 and HIV-2, offering users a quick and convenient way to screen for HIV infection. Unlike traditional laboratory-based tests that can take days to return results, OraQuick provides answers within 20 to 40 minutes. This speed has made it a popular choice for clinics, community testing sites, and at-home use.

The test works by detecting antibodies produced by the immune system in response to HIV infection. It does not detect the virus itself but rather these antibodies, which typically develop within weeks after exposure. The ability to use oral fluid as a sample makes OraQuick less invasive than blood tests, increasing accessibility and comfort for users.

How Does OraQuick Work?

The OraQuick test kit includes a test device with a flat pad designed to collect oral fluid from the gums and cheeks. After swabbing the upper and lower gums, the device is placed into a vial containing a developer solution. Within 20 to 40 minutes, the test window displays lines indicating whether the result is positive, negative, or invalid.

Here’s a step-by-step breakdown:

    • Sample Collection: Swab the outer gums thoroughly with the flat pad.
    • Test Activation: Insert the swab into the vial with developer solution.
    • Result Wait Time: Wait for 20-40 minutes without disturbing the device.
    • Result Interpretation: One line indicates negative; two lines indicate positive; no lines or improper lines indicate invalid results.

This simplicity allows non-professionals to administer the test accurately at home or in non-clinical settings.

Sensitivity and Specificity of OraQuick

Two key metrics define any diagnostic test: sensitivity (ability to correctly identify positives) and specificity (ability to correctly identify negatives). According to multiple clinical studies and FDA documentation:

Test Type Sensitivity (%) Specificity (%)
OraQuick Oral Fluid 92-99% 99.8%
OraQuick Fingerstick Blood 98-100% >99%
Laboratory ELISA Tests >99% >99.9%

While oral fluid testing shows slightly lower sensitivity compared to blood-based methods, its specificity remains impressively high. This means false positives are rare but possible, so confirmatory testing is always recommended after a positive result.

The Window Period and Its Impact on Accuracy

The “window period” refers to the time between initial HIV infection and when antibodies become detectable by tests like OraQuick. Typically, this period ranges from three weeks up to three months post-exposure.

During this phase:

    • The immune system may not have produced enough antibodies for detection.
    • A person could be infectious but still receive a false-negative result.
    • This limitation applies equally across most antibody-based tests, including OraQuick.

Therefore, if recent exposure is suspected (within three months), retesting after this window period is crucial for accurate diagnosis. Some advanced laboratory tests detect viral RNA or p24 antigen earlier than antibody tests but are not available in rapid formats like OraQuick.

Comparing OraQuick With Other Rapid Tests

Rapid HIV tests vary based on sample type (oral fluid vs. blood), detection markers (antibody-only vs. antigen/antibody), and turnaround time. Here’s how OraQuick stacks up against other popular rapid tests:

Test Name Sample Type Time To Result
OraQuick Oral Fluid/Blood 20-40 minutes
Uni-Gold Recombigen Fingerstick Blood/Serum/Plasma 10 minutes
SURE CHECK HIV 1/2 Assay Blood Serum/Plasma/Fingerstick Blood 5-15 minutes

While some rapid blood tests deliver results faster or detect antigens earlier, they often require blood collection via fingerstick or venipuncture. OraQuick’s oral fluid option eliminates needles entirely, making it less intimidating and more user-friendly for many people.

The Role of OraQuick in At-Home HIV Testing

In recent years, self-testing kits like OraQuick have revolutionized access to HIV screening worldwide. The FDA approved an over-the-counter version of OraQuick in 2012, allowing individuals to perform confidential testing at home without visiting clinics.

Benefits include:

    • Anonymity: Reduces stigma associated with clinic visits.
    • User Control: Enables people to test privately on their own schedule.
    • Simplicity: Clear instructions guide users through testing and interpreting results.

However, self-testing also raises concerns about proper use, emotional support after positive results, and linkage to care services. To address these issues, many programs offer hotlines or online support alongside home kits.

Pitfalls of Self-Testing With OraQuick

Despite its advantages, several challenges exist:

    • User Error: Incorrect swabbing technique or misreading results can lead to inaccurate conclusions.
    • No Confirmatory Testing: A positive result requires follow-up with laboratory-based confirmatory assays such as Western blot or nucleic acid testing (NAT).
    • Lack of Counseling: Immediate counseling at diagnosis helps individuals understand implications and next steps; self-testing may lack this component.

These limitations highlight why health authorities emphasize that reactive results from self-tests are preliminary and must be confirmed by healthcare professionals.

The Science Behind Antibody Detection in Oraquick Tests

OraQuick focuses on detecting antibodies—proteins generated by B-cells in response to foreign pathogens like HIV. Antibodies typically appear within two weeks post-infection but can take longer depending on individual immune responses.

The test strip contains immobilized antigens from both HIV-1 and HIV-2 strains bound within its reaction zone. When saliva containing antibodies contacts these antigens during testing:

    • The antibodies bind specifically to their matching antigens.

This binding triggers a visible colored line via immunochromatographic principles—similar in concept to pregnancy tests—indicating presence of antibodies.

Because it detects both major types of HIV antibodies simultaneously, OraQuick offers broad coverage across different viral strains worldwide.

The Importance of Oral Fluid as a Sample Medium

Oral fluid contains mucosal transudate rich in immunoglobulin G (IgG) antibodies reflective of systemic circulation but at lower concentrations than blood serum. This difference explains why sensitivity using oral samples slightly lags behind fingerstick blood samples.

Still, oral fluid collection has critical advantages:

    • No needles reduce risk of injury or contamination.
    • Easier sample collection increases acceptability among populations hesitant about blood draws.

These factors contribute significantly toward expanding screening efforts in diverse settings including resource-limited environments.

Troubleshooting Common Concerns About Accuracy: Does Oraquick Work?

Questions about “Does Oraquick Work?” often arise due to reported false positives or negatives seen anecdotally online or through user experiences.

Key points clarifying accuracy include:

    • A positive result indicates likely presence of HIV antibodies but requires confirmation with laboratory testing due to rare false positives caused by cross-reactivity or technical issues.
    • A negative result early after exposure might miss infection due to insufficient antibody levels during window period; retesting after three months post-exposure improves reliability significantly.
    • User errors such as improper swabbing technique can affect sample quality leading to invalid outcomes; following instructions precisely minimizes such risks.

Overall clinical validations demonstrate that when used correctly beyond window periods, OraQuick provides reliable screening data suitable for initial diagnosis steps.

The Regulatory Approval Process Validating Does Oraquick Work?

The U.S. Food & Drug Administration (FDA) rigorously evaluates diagnostic devices before approval ensuring safety and efficacy standards are met under real-world conditions.

For example:

    • The FDA’s approval of OraQuick In-Home HIV Test followed extensive clinical trials involving thousands of participants comparing oral fluid results against gold-standard laboratory assays.
    • This process confirmed high specificity (>99%) minimizing false positives while acknowledging slightly reduced sensitivity compared with blood-based ELISA tests due primarily to sample type differences.

Similar regulatory bodies worldwide assess equivalent performance benchmarks before authorizing market entry ensuring consumers receive trustworthy products capable of accurate screening outcomes aligned with public health goals.

Taking Action After Using an Oraquick Test: Next Steps Matter

Regardless of whether your result is positive or negative from an OraQuick test kit:

    • If positive: Seek immediate confirmatory testing through healthcare providers capable of performing Western blot or nucleic acid amplification tests (NAAT). Early diagnosis allows timely initiation of antiretroviral therapy improving long-term health prognosis dramatically.
    • If negative but recent exposure suspected: Repeat testing after three months ensures detection accuracy once seroconversion completes antibody production phases fully recognized by antibody assays like OraQuick.

Support services including counseling hotlines exist nationally providing guidance navigating emotional reactions as well as medical referrals following initial self-test results outcomes effectively bridging gaps between home testing convenience and professional care standards.
